Liverpool XI vs West Ham: Confirmed team news, predicted lineup, latest injuries for Premier League

Klopp in good spirits as Thiago signing looks 'quite promising'

Liverpool's defensive headache has worsened ahead of the visit of West Ham in the Premier League this weekend.

With Virgil van Dijk out for the majority of the season, Jurgen Klopp saw auxiliary centre-back Fabinho limp off against Midtjylland. The Brazilian will undergo a scan to discover the extent of what is expected to be a hamstring injury, though this weekend is likely to be a write-off.

Doubts over Joel Matip's fitness could see young defender Rhys Williams come in for a first ever Premier League start after a run out in the Champions League.

Further forward, it's as you were with the front three of Mohamed Salah, Sadio Mane and Roberto Firmino.

In midfield, Jordan Henderson was withdrawn at half-time in a planned substitution so should start at Anfield, alongside James Milner and Gini Wijnaldum.

Predicted Liverpool XI (4-3-3): Alisson; Alexander-Arnold, Gomez, Williams, Robertson; Milner, Henderson, Wijnaldum; Salah, Firmino, Mane

Liverpool squad from: Alisson, Adrian, Alexander-Arnold, Fabinho, Gomez, Robertson, Henderson, Wijnaldum, Milner, Salah, Firmino, Mane, Kelleher, N Williams, R Williams, Phillips, Tsimikas, Jones, Minamino, Jota, Origi.

Doubts: Thiago (knee), Matip (knock), Keita (knock), Tsimikas (thigh)

Injured: Van Dijk (knee), Fabinho (thigh), Oxlade-Chamberlain (knee)

Date and time: Saturday, October 31 at 5.30pm

Venue: Anfield

Referee: Kevin Friend

TV: Sky Sports

Last meeting: Liverpool 3-2 West Ham
